I am sorry to have been out of touch for the past two months, but early in June, I was involved in a serious accident with one of my gorgeous horses (a freak accident, not at all his fault). The result was a fractured spleen, which was removed; five broken ribs, three of which later displaced; and swollen optic nerves, which affected my sight.

It has been quite a journey back to health. With Reiki, acupuncture, and prayers and healing thoughts from many people, both friends and strangers, I am making my way to a full recovery.

Good Reading

Merle's Door: Lessons from a Freethinking Dog by Ted Kerasote.

This was the first book I read after being discharged from the hospital. My mother saw it at the library and thought I might be interested.

To be honest, initially I wasn't. I thought, "Oh, great, another man and his dog book." But it quickly grew on me. Kerasote is a travel writer, so his descriptions of his Wyoming home are worth it on their own. But, in keeping with the title, he also shares many observations about how dogs think, reason, problem solve, many of his observations contradicting the so-called "experts."

The book is warm, loving, entertaining, and thoughtful. I thoroughly enjoyed it.

A Terrific Reiki Book

Those of you who have taken Reiki classes with me already know about this book, but for those of you who don't, and who would like to learn more about Reiki, I recommend you begin with Tapestry of Healing: Where Reiki and Medicine Intertwine by Jeri Mills, MD.

Mills began her healing career as a veterinarian, later becoming an OBGYN. In this book she explains Reiki by telling stories, sharing her experiences of using Reiki with both animals and humans. The book is clear, engaging, honest, uplifting. It is out of print but is readily available through Amazon.com or Mills' Website (TapestryofHealing.com) To go directly to her Website, click here.

New Service

I am pleased to announce that I am now offering Neuromuscular Retraining sessions across distance. Those of you who wanted this service for your animals but lived too far away now have the same opportunity as those who live in the greater Chicago area.

A little over two years ago, a woman called me to request a Neuromuscular Retraining session in a town over two hours away. Because I would have only been working with one horse, the cost would have been prohibitive. For several years, I had been slipping in elements of Neuromuscular Retraining in distance Reiki sessions when the animal showed me a movement issue that I thought I could assist with. I explained to clients that I had channeled Reiki to specific body parts or had "worked with" a specific area of the body, but I never went into detail about the Neuromuscular Retraining, believing that few, if any, people would believe it was possible to perform this hands-on modality without actually having my hands on the creature.

But when Nancy called, something in her voice told me to make the offer of doing a full Neuromuscular Retraining session across distance. She agreed to give it a try. The outcome was the best we could have hoped for. I have been doing this work across distance, coupled with Reiki, ever since.

Remarkably, I have found that many of the Neuromuscular Retraining sessions done across distance are actually more powerful than those done in person.
